Summary
typeid (with the exception of its application on polymorphic glvalues, a
restriction that P1327 proposes to lift) is
currently allowed in constant expressions, but the resulting std::type_info
object is unusable as it has no constexpr member functions.
This paper proposes std::type_info::operator== and operator!= be made
constexpr, enabling practical, rather than theoretical, use of typeid
in constant expressions.
